程序员编程艺术第一~三十八章集锦及总结,及Github地址、PDF下载.pdf

程序员编程艺术第一~三十八章集锦及总结,及Github地址、PDF下载.pdf

  1. 1、本文档共9页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
结结构构之之法法 算算法法之之道道 七七月月算算法法 ((面面试试、、算算法法、、机机器器学学习习))::hhttttpp ::////wweebb..jjuull eedduu..ccoomm//。。 程程序序员员编编程程艺艺术术第第一一~~三三十十八八章章集集锦锦与与总总结结,,及及GGiitthhuubb地地址址、、PPDDFF下下载载 分类: 11.TAOPP (编程艺术) 2013-12-13 16:45 33471人阅读 评论 (28) 收藏 举报 程程序序员员编编程程艺艺术术第第11~~3388章章集集锦锦与与总总结结,,及及GGiitthhuubb、、PPDDFF下下载载 前前言言     熟悉本blog的朋友大都知道,在2010年刚开始写本博客之际,我整理过一个微软面试100题,后来我为这100题开始发帖讨论,写答案上传,至今成了一个系列,即为微软面 试100题系列。在整理这个系列的过程当中,越来越强烈的感觉到,可以从那100题中精选一些更为典型的题,每一题详细阐述成章,不断优化,于此,便成了程序员编程艺术系 列。     本编程艺术系列从2011年4月至今,写了37个编程问题,通过整理每一年校招的笔试面试题,我们都能发现,许多笔试面试题都是来自此编程艺术系列,从而发觉绝大部分 问题,都是有规律可循的,而且可以不断优化。     然个人力量有限,故特意把这37个问题集中到一起,你可以做两件事情: 1. 发现本编程艺术系列任何问题、错误、bug,或可以优化的每一段代码,欢迎随时批评指正; 2. 欢迎你也来做做这37题,不看答案,自己写自己的代码,一起刷这37题。     反馈方式可以多样,如: 你可以直接在本博客上留言show出你的思路和代码, 也可以贡献到程序员编程艺术的github上:/julycoding/The-Art-Of-Programming_ by-July, 或微博@研究者Jul 私信我。     愿我们能共同享受编程和思考的乐趣,thanks。 程程序序员员编编程程艺艺术术第第一一~~三三十十七七章章集集锦锦 第一章、左旋转字符串 第第1题题、、定义字符串的左旋转操作:把字符串前面的若干个字符移动到字符串的尾部,如把字符串abcdef左旋转2位得到字符串cdefab。 请实现字符串左旋转的函数,要求对长度为n的字符串操作的时间复杂度为O(n),空间复杂度为O(1)。 第二章、字符串是否包含问题 第第2题题、、假设这有一个各种字母组成的字符串A,和另外一个字符串B,字符串里B的字母数相对少一些。什么方法能最快的查出所有小字符 串B里的字母在大字符串A里都有? 比如,如果是下面两个字符串: String 1: ABCDEFGHLMNOP RS String 2: DCGSR PO 答案是true,所有在string2里的字母string1也都有。 如果是下面两个字符串: String 1: ABCDEFGHLMNOP RS String 2: DCGSR PZ 答案是false,因为第二个字符串里的Z字母不在第一个字符串里。 第三章、寻找最小的k个数 第第3题题、、输入n个整数,输出其中最小的k个。例如输入1,2,3,4 ,5,6,7和8这8个数字,则最小的4个数字为1,2,3和4 。 第三章续、Top K算法问题的实现 第第3.1题题、、有哪些信誉好的足球投注网站引擎会通过 日志文件把用户每次检索使用的所有检索串都记录下来,每个查询串的长度为1-255字节。 假设 目前有一千万个记录 (这些查询串的重复度比较高,虽然总数是1千万,但如果除去重复后,不超过3百万个。一个查询串的重复度越高,说明查 询它的用户越多,也就是越热门。),请你统计最热门的10个查询串,要求使用的内存不能超过1G。 第三章再续:快速选择SELECT算法的深入分析与实现 1 三之三续、求数组中给定下标区间内的第K小 (大)元素 第第3.2题题、、给定数组,给定区间,求第K小的数如何处理? 第四章、现场编写类似strstr/strcpy/strpbrk的函数

文档评论(0)

kehan123 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档